I always thought animated music videos were a great idea for both musicians and animators. (And *insert shameless plug* I have cranked out a few myself.) Labels tend to have problems with them when the musicians get relegated to the background. Then you have THAT conversation: “We really like it. But could you re-do it so we see the band more.” I have been thinking of setting up a youtube channel with nothing but animated music videos. Any ideas?
